B737NG FMS - Cruise Wind entry?

Hi all,

Just have a few questions about the cruise wind entry in the Performance Initialization page of the 737NG FMS.

If you put the forecast wind for your cruising level in the CRZ WIND line, would I be right in saying that the FMS will use the actual wind sensed by the ADIRS for calculating the ETA for the active waypoint; and all ETAs for waypoints along the other legs of the route will be calculated using this entered wind data?

The boeing manual says that if no entry is made, the FMC assumes zero wind for preflight predictions. This sounds very straight forward but what happens once your in flight? Would it use current wind for the active waypoint and zero wind for all other waypoints along the route?
